ALLAN KEY FOR SLAVIA

-

BY DAVID McCARTHY JINDRICH TRPISOVSKY has admitted that a week on from Allan McGregor’s wonder save he still can’t believe Slavia Prague have travelled to Glasgow without a lead to take into their second leg showdown at Ibrox.

The Slavia coach is adamant McGregor’s last-gasp stop from Lukas Masopust’s bullet header was a better save than Gordon Banks pulled off for England against Brazil in the 1970 World Cup.

The save ensured the game ended 1-1, leaving the last 16 Europa League tie in the balance, and Trpisovsky said: “I don’t remember such a genius save. It really was outstandin­g and I would say it is even better than the legendary save of Gordon Banks.

“The header was a really good hit and the field was wet but McGregor just had it by a pinky.

“He is a pivotal part of the team and we saw the other day that he saved a penalty against Celtic last season.

“I have to say that I have never seen a better save. I honestly can’t understand it.”

Slavia stunned Brendan Rodgers’ Leicester in the previous round, winning 2-0 at the King Power Stadium to knock the former Premier League champions out of the competitio­n.

But the Czech league leaders are expecting an even tougher test in Glasgow tonight.

Trpisovsky added: “We are aware of the strength that Rangers have and the way that they play.

“They haven’t only shown it last week but they have shown it during the whole season.

“We know that Rangers are a tough, strong and resilient opponent and it will be very difficult to make them play our way but we have had time to prepare.

“We are entering this match at the moment where Rangers are going through and nowadays in football every team has to have good defence as well as good offence.

“We know that we have to score a goal and that is our aim. We are going into this match with that plan.”

Trpisovsky expressed concerns about the Ibrox pitch before jetting out to Glasgow but was left pleasantly surprised after getting an up-close look.

He said: “The pitch looks better than was talked about. At first glance, that shouldn’t be a problem.”
